bqコマンドを使って別プロジェクトにCSVファイルをインポートする時に調べた時のメモ。
結論
-
--project_id
オプションを使ってプロジェクトIDを指定する
環境
- GCP
- Ubuntu 18.04.03 LTS (Bionic Beaver)
- BigQuery CLI 2.0.62
コマンド
プロジェクト一覧の表示
bq ls -p
プロジェクトを指定して、CSVファイルをBigQueryにインポート
bq load \
--project_id=project-b \ # プロジェクト名
--autodetect \ # スキーマ自動生成
--source_format CSV \ # インポートファイルフォーマット
<DataSetName>>.<TableName>> \ # インポートするBQのテーブル
./import.csv # インポートファイル